    watching bluray stops fox t2 from recording

    I had a similar problem some time ago. I found that it was the Bluray player's mains lead that was emitting interference. Moving the aerial lead away from the mains lead helped. I put a ferrite slug around the Bluray' mains lead (as close as possible to the Bluray's back panel) a this...

    Losing TV Channels

    I have found that the HD channels are very sensitive to signal quality. With SD you get all, pixellation or nothing. With HD you get all or nothing. A small change in signal quality can cause the HD channels to disappear completely. A change in the atmospheric conditions can be enough to tip the...
